The CRAFT program is designed to help people supporting a loved one who is struggling with substance use. The aim of this six-week program is to provide education, empowerment, and hope by developing alternative ways of interacting with your loved one that do not include nagging, pleading, or threatening. CRAFT is an approach for families who have a loved one struggling with substances, but who are not really interested in making changes or getting help. Goals of this program will be:  

 

  • To improve your quality of life and to take care of yourself. 
  • To help your loved one discover and adopt a pleasurable and healthy lifestyle that is more rewarding than substance use.
  • To be prepared and be patient.
